Andy Conn, known as Linfield FC's 'Mr Politically Correct' and seen matchday circling the pitch, looking after mascots and any pre-match entertainment thats been organised.

However many see him as the man behind our lack of 'balls' in recent weeks to stand up to the likes of Stephen Nolan or the Sunday World, instead, sit quiet and maintain a more 'politically correct' image and not show ourselves as the age old 'We are Linfield, noone likes us, we don't Care' image most of us bluemen regard ourselves as.

The man who has taken the brunt of the flack has been Jim Kerr, who was noticeably invisible at the weekend when others of the Management Committee were on the pitch for the glory, and.. the PR.

It's clear that with the AGM coming up next week, these MC members are trying to win the hearts of the fans who they want to re-elect them and this is where the hypocrisy lies.

The removal of the Windsor Roar CD because it had 'My Aul Man' on it, caused the biggest uproar against the Linfield board in many years and this would have been a collective decision by those on the MC. Who forced their hand on this issue, Stephen Nolan.

So what do we see and hear just moments before the Gibson Cup was presented to the team? Linfield fans united in choir singing 'If you hate Stephen Nolan clap your hands'. The hypocrisy lies when Andy Conn walks by the bluemen who were singing this, clapping his own hands. Upon noticing this blatant attempt at electioneering, the bluemen became enraged towards Andy Conn, several at the fence including myself pointing out the hypocrisy. A special moment soon followed, several hundred fans behind us united in singing 'If you hate Andy Conn clap your hands'.

Trust me Mr Conn, it will take a lot more than clapping your hands to an anti Stephen Nolan song to win back the hearts and minds of the Linfield FC support and the same goes for the rest of those seeking re-election.

If you want to win the fans back you can for starters:


Put the Windsor Roar CD back on the shelves of the club shop
Issue a direct public apology to the fans whose hard work changed the songs on the terraces
Ban Sunday World journalists from Windsor Park
Ensure your fans are protected from the Gardai in future Setanta games
Ensure your fans arent adversely affected in future big games due actions of said people, including ticketing restrictions, 2 hour bus waits, anti-social measures in organising controversial games (strict bus numbers... invest in a barcode system for godsakes!).Those are my feelings alone and im sure this thread will weigh in with some more honest feelings against our MC which has been the worst for many years. Its been a very bright year for the Linfield team, however its been a very dark year for the Linfield MC and Chairman.
